Address

Ra9Y9HeuXSU3iZdoAwPvdhVBqke7DTjj8QCopy

Total Received

15236988.45170488 RDD

Total Sent

15236988.45170488 RDD

№ Transactions

12

Final Balance

0 RDD

Transactions
Filter